Subject: Pooling change heads-up

Hey — quick note for security review. We're swapping Quillhaven's per-request database connections for a shared pool via Tarnpool. Credentials now live only in the pool manager, and idle connections get recycled every five minutes. Nothing else touches auth paths. The candidate build for your review is tagged with the token below.

session token of kahog-bahif = htk9_f63daec35

Subject: Branwell term sheet — first look

Team,

Branwell's term sheet landed this morning and it's better than expected. They're offering co-development funding for the Osprey platform, exclusivity limited to the Westfold market only, and a revenue split that beats what Calloway floated last spring.

Catch: they want a decision window of three weeks and board observer rights. Legal is reviewing the IP clauses now.

I'd like to discuss at Monday's call rather than over email. One more thing before you read on.

— Petra

management briefing: Only 33 of the 205 pilot accounts renewed Kasath, so a churn review is set for October 17. Weniusek Logistics is in early talks to buy Holethax Freight for about $345.6 million.

## Tuning

The receipt mailer (Almsgate) batches donation receipts and sends through the Thornquay relay. On-call: if the queue backs up, resist the urge to crank batch size — the relay rate-limits per connection, and bigger batches just mean bigger retries. Scale worker count first, then shorten the flush interval. Dedupe window must stay longer than the retry horizon or donors get duplicate receipts, which generates tickets. All knobs live in one place and are read at worker start. Current production values follow.

tuning table, kajop-yafof:
QUOTAS = {
    "wenath": 10,
    "ulaael": 5,
}

## Step 6 — Enable Offline Mode

Fieldmoth syncs survey data when connectivity returns. Build the offline bundle with `fm build --offline`. Confirm the local cache size stays under 200 MB. Test on the Dunwick staging device: airplane mode, submit three surveys, reconnect, verify sync log shows zero conflicts. Do not ship without this check. Package the bundle, then sign it before upload. The signing key you need is directly below.

deploy key for fafof-yaguf: bky4_zHj6